Now if I chose to, I could spend $189.99 and combine my love of World of Warcraft and my drinking skills by purchasing a “Legendary” edition beer stein. These comes of the heels of the previous released 4-version “Epic” steins that sold for roughly half (approx $100).
Representing either an Alliance or Horde faction, these mugs have 18k gold lids and trim and are limited to only 999 for each design and hand-signed by Blizzard artists. For those anti-socialites who fear the warm glow of a real sun and really need to know the characters that adorn the sides, the Alliance gets Glenn Rane, and the Horde gets Samwise Didier. The only other information I have is that are planned to be released for in March of 2010, so you may want to go to Blizzard.com for more information.
